#1f7476 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1f7476 is composed of 12.2% red, 45.5%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.7% cyan, 1.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 181.4 degrees, a saturation of 58.4% and a lightness of 29.2%. #1f7476 color hex could be obtained by blending #3ee8ec with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

Shades and Tints of #1f7476
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020909 is the darkest color, while #f9fdfd is the lightest one.
